    I'm looking for a large group musical number to be performed for 6th graders, grandparents, and possibly in a couple of chapel services. The cast is made up of my advanced juniors and seniors (14f, 7m.) I have one incredibly strong male, and a handful of pretty strong altos. I also have a couple great character actors and some physical comedians. Thanks for your help!

    You can always go with basic crowd pleasers like any large group numbers from Grease, Hairspray or Footloose. Since considering a chapel service as well- you could check out Joseph and Godspell. Lots of large group numbers and even some good solo opportunities for your strong male lead.

    "Morning Glow" from Pippin -- starts as a limited cast piece, can grow into a huge ensemble.  We did the full cast of thirty by the end, and it would tap into the same vein as Godspell.

    If your audience is composed of primarily grandparents you could try something from an old classic like The Music Man.  "Ya Got Trouble" is a great group number for a strong guy as well as some comedic actors.
